Lexicon has launched the Omega® Studio Desktop Recording Bundle. The Omega Studio Bundle is a completely integrated computer recording package that combines Lexicon’s Omega Studio USB recording interface with Steinberg® Cubase® LE 4 multi-track audio and MIDI recording software, the Lexicon Pantheon™ VST reverb plug-in, and an AKG® D 88 S® lead vocal microphone and mic cable. It contains all the necessary hardware and software components to transform a PC or Mac® into a professional 24-bit recording studio and allows the user to start recording immediately.
Steinberg has been receiving reports of individual CI2 users encountering random noise bursts during playback/recording. This issue which occurred when applying certain software settings was examined and has now been fixed. The driver patch plus extension is available in the support section of the Steinberg site.
German manufacturer SPL enhances its Analog Code plug-in series with its Vitalizer sound optimizing processor. The plug-in is based upon the Vitalizer MK2-T and will be released as VST, AU, RTAS and TDM plug-in for MAC and PC.

New Akai “Special Edition” MPC2500 released at the recent Music Fair in Japan (very similar to the MPC2500LE “Limited Edition” produced last year by Akai for Guitar Centre in the US, which was a limited run of 500 units), though the display is now blue (rather than green) and the gold, edition badge showing “XXX of 500” is replaced with a silver one which reads “MPC2500 Special Edition”. Other features include the DVD drive option included as standard as is the full 128MB of RAM.
Vestax has teamed up with software maker Algoriddim to produce an entry level all-in-one digital DJ controller, SPIN. This controller will be sold exlusively in Apple stores throughout the US and Canada: http://www.djay-software.com. We have no information if SPIN will be available Europe as well in the future.
